Inconsistent context menu selections

I'm using MS Office X (NOT 2004), with the update on a Mactel iMac running
Tiger 10.7.

When I first open a worksheet and right click (or control-click) on a cell I
get the following items in my context menu:

Help
Cut
Copy
Past
Past Special
Insert
Delete
Clear Contents
Insert Comment
Calculator
Format Cells
Pick for List
Hyperlink

After inserting a comment or two this menu changes.  At first I just get a
slightly different set of offerings:

Help
Spotlight
Copy
Past
Past Special
Insert
Delete
Clear Contents
Insert Comment
Calculator
Format Cells
Pick for List
Hyperlink

But then something even weirder happens -- when I right click I get the menu
above *with the items from "Spotlight" on down repeating 5 times*.  This
usually comes up by the time I try to enter my 3rd comment.

What is going on here and how do I deal with it????

I'm not sure what is happening. I tried this with Excel 2004, and it seems
to work properly. I only get the spotlight menu when I click in a cell
containing data, and the spotlight menu appears last, not under Help as you
get with Excel X. When I right click in a cell with comments I get the
additional "Edit Comment, show comment, Delete comment" instead of insert
Comment. So, while I can't be sure, this looks like an issue that was fixed
with Exce3l 2004.
